Add to Your Faith

A call to confess our sins from 2 Peter 1:5-11.

"giving all diligence, add to your faith virtue....
be even more diligent to make your call and election sure."


As we will see in the message, there is a kind of knowledge of JC that is barren and unfruitful.  As James says, there is an empty and dead pseudo-faith that doesn’t save anyone.  True faith adds to itself, virtue, knowledge, self-control, perseverance, godliness, kindness, and love.  True faith is diligent to repent, to act, to serve.  So work to make sure of your election. 

Many Calvinist Christians, zealous for the doctrines of grace, maintain a studied apathy to works and piety and any effort put forth in the Christian life.  That might imply we are trying to earn our salvation.  Well, it is easy to slip into that works righteousness mentality – we want to watch out for it, definitely.  But Scripture in many places urges us on to strive, to press on for the upward call.  Of course our calling and election are as sure as can be in heaven, in the book of life, from God’s decrees.  But we also have the call to work that out in our lives.

So let us confess times we have let down our guard, gotten lazy or casual about our purity, or our prayers or Scripture reading.  Times we have neglected to add virtue to our faith.

Let us confess our sins to God.
